Drainage Pump Installation in Framingham, MA
Drainage pump installation services involve setting up systems designed to move excess water away from specific areas of a property, such as basements, yards, or driveways. These systems are commonly used in projects that address flooding issues, manage water runoff, or improve landscape drainage. Property owners typically seek this service when they experience frequent pooling of water, water intrusion during heavy rains, or want to prevent future water damage in vulnerable areas. Understanding the different types of drainage pumps, such as sump pumps or effluent pumps, and their suitability for particular projects is important before requesting installation.
Homeowners considering drainage pump installation should evaluate the scope of their drainage needs, including the size of the area to be protected and the water volume that needs to be moved. It’s also helpful to understand the location where the pump will be installed, the power requirements, and any necessary connections to existing plumbing or drainage systems. Proper assessment ensures the selected system effectively manages water flow, reduces potential flooding, and protects property value. Drainage Pump Installation Questions
What is a drainage pump used for? A drainage pump helps remove excess water from basements, crawl spaces, or areas prone to flooding, preventing water damage.
How do I know if a drainage pump is needed? Signs include frequent flooding, standing water after rain, or damp, moldy areas in the property.
What types of drainage pumps are available? Common options include submersible pumps for deep water removal and sump pumps for basement drainage needs.
What should property owners consider before installation? It's important to assess water flow, drainage points, and ensure proper power supply for effective pump operation.
